Why a Dyson Purifier Fails to Join 2.4 GHz WiFi
When a Dyson Purifier not connecting to 2.4 GHz WiFi issue appears, the problem is usually not the purifier itself but the network conditions around it.
Dyson air purifiers and fans rely on a stable 2.4 GHz connection for app control, firmware updates, and voice assistant features, so even a small router setting can block setup.
Because many modern routers broadcast both 2.4 GHz and 5 GHz bands under one network name, the purifier may struggle to choose the correct band.
That makes this a common smart home troubleshooting problem, especially on dual-band routers, mesh systems, and guest networks.
Check the Basics Before Changing Router Settings
Start with the simplest checks before adjusting anything advanced.
These quick steps resolve many pairing failures in the Dyson Link or MyDyson app.
- Confirm the purifier is powered on and nearby during setup.
- Make sure your phone is connected to the same WiFi network you want the purifier to join.
- Turn off mobile data temporarily if the app keeps switching away from WiFi during setup.
- Move the purifier closer to the router for the initial connection.
- Restart both the purifier and the router before trying again.
Also verify that your WiFi password is correct.
A typo, hidden space, or outdated saved password in your phone can make the app look like the purifier is failing when the network credentials are the real issue.
Why 2.4 GHz Matters for Dyson Purifiers
Most Dyson connected devices use 2.4 GHz WiFi because it offers longer range and better wall penetration than 5 GHz.
While 5 GHz can be faster, many smart home devices do not support it during pairing or may have difficulty detecting it reliably.
If your router uses a combined network name for both bands, the purifier may attempt to connect to 5 GHz or fail during band steering.
Band steering is a router feature that automatically pushes devices to the “best” band, but some smart appliances need the 2.4 GHz band to be separated or clearly identified.
Common Reasons a Dyson Purifier Won’t Connect
2.4 GHz band is hidden or disabled
Some routers hide the 2.4 GHz SSID or disable it entirely when settings are simplified for user convenience.
The purifier cannot join a network it cannot clearly detect during setup.
WiFi security mode is incompatible
Dyson devices typically work best with standard WPA2 security.
If the router is set to WPA3-only, enterprise authentication, or an unusual mixed mode, the purifier may fail to authenticate.
Router uses special character restrictions
SSID names and passwords with certain symbols, accents, or very long strings can cause problems on some IoT devices.
A simple network name and password are often more reliable.
Mesh network roaming is interfering
Mesh systems from brands like eero, Google Nest Wifi, TP-Link Deco, and Netgear Orbi can move devices between nodes.
During setup, this can interrupt discovery or cause the app to lose the purifier mid-connection.
Phone is on the wrong network
If your phone is connected to a 5 GHz guest network, a cellular hotspot, or a separate VLAN, the app may not be able to complete local device discovery.
The phone and purifier need a compatible network path during pairing.
How to Fix a Dyson Purifier Not Connecting to 2.4 GHz WiFi
1. Reset the purifier’s network settings
Use the model’s network reset procedure before trying again.
On many Dyson purifiers, this involves holding the power or WiFi-related button until the network icon flashes.
A reset clears stale credentials and prepares the device for fresh pairing.
2. Separate the 2.4 GHz and 5 GHz network names
If your router supports one shared SSID for both bands, temporarily rename the 2.4 GHz band so it is distinct.
For example, use one name for 2.4 GHz and another for 5 GHz.
This helps you force the setup phone and purifier onto the correct band.
3. Use WPA2 instead of WPA3-only
Go into your router’s wireless security settings and select WPA2-Personal or WPA2/WPA3 mixed mode if available.
Many smart home devices still expect WPA2 during initial provisioning, even if they later work fine on mixed security.
4. Disable guest network setup
Do not try to connect the purifier through a guest network.
Guest WiFi often blocks local device discovery, multicast traffic, or app-to-device communication, which can stop the setup process before it finishes.
5. Turn off band steering temporarily
If your router has intelligent band selection, smart connect, or band steering, disable it during setup.
Once the purifier is connected successfully, you can test whether the feature can be turned back on without breaking the connection.
6. Reboot the router and refresh the app
Power cycle the router, wait until it fully reconnects, then close and reopen the MyDyson app.
Clearing the app cache or reinstalling the app can also help if the setup screen is stuck or failing to refresh device status.
Router Settings Worth Checking
When a Dyson Purifier not connecting to 2.4 GHz WiFi issue continues after the basics, review these router settings carefully.
- DHCP: Ensure the router still has available IP addresses for new devices.
- MAC filtering: Disable any access control list that blocks unknown devices.
- AP isolation: Turn off client isolation so the app can discover the purifier.
- Channel selection: Use a common 2.4 GHz channel such as 1, 6, or 11 if the current one is crowded.
- SSID broadcast: Make sure the network name is visible during setup.
If you use a mesh or business-grade router, check whether VLANs, firewall rules, or zero-trust profiles are preventing IoT devices from communicating on the local network.
Consumer devices like Dyson purifiers usually need straightforward home network access.
Use a Compatible Phone and App Version
App compatibility matters more than many users expect.
The MyDyson app or Dyson Link app should be updated to the latest version available for your device, because older app builds can fail with newer router firmware or updated device onboarding flows.
Also confirm your phone’s operating system is current enough for the app version you installed.
On iPhone and Android devices, outdated system permissions may block Bluetooth, local network, or location access, all of which can affect smart device discovery.
Bluetooth, Location, and Local Network Permissions
Dyson setup often uses Bluetooth during the first stage of onboarding, then switches to WiFi.
If Bluetooth is off, location permissions are denied, or local network access is blocked, the app may never reach the point where it hands off to the 2.4 GHz connection.
- Enable Bluetooth during setup.
- Allow location access if the app requests it.
- Grant local network permission on iPhone when prompted.
- Make sure battery saver modes are not restricting background connectivity.
When to Try a Temporary Test Network
If the purifier still refuses to connect, create a simple temporary 2.4 GHz network using a spare router, mobile hotspot that supports 2.4 GHz, or a separate access point.
This helps determine whether the issue is with the purifier or with the main router configuration.
If the Dyson purifier connects to the test network but not your home WiFi, the router settings are the likely cause.
If it fails everywhere, the device may need a deeper reset, firmware attention, or support from Dyson.
What to Do If the Purifier Still Will Not Pair
At this stage, remove the purifier from the app, power cycle it, and repeat the pairing process from scratch.
If the device had previously been connected to another home, office, or Airbnb network, stale credentials can interfere with new setup attempts.
It can also help to move the purifier a few feet away from the router during pairing.
In rare cases, being too close to a mesh node or wireless interference source can make discovery less reliable.
Useful Device and Network Details to Record
If you contact Dyson support or your router manufacturer, having the right details ready can speed up troubleshooting.
- Dyson purifier model number
- MyDyson or Dyson Link app version
- Router brand and model
- WiFi security mode in use
- Whether the network is mesh, dual-band, or single-band
- Exact error message shown in the app
These details help identify whether the failure is tied to device firmware, router firmware, network isolation, or a simple configuration mismatch on the 2.4 GHz band.
